    Abstract: Disclosed is a device and method for testing a crimping status of a hardware fitting and cable conductors. The device includes a device body, a cable fixing assembly is arranged on an insulation console and configured to fix a crimping status test piece on the insulation console. According to the present disclosure, technical problems are solved: the existing device for testing a crimping status of a hardware fitting and cable conductors lacks of a fixing assembly, if an operator touches a test piece being tested, the connection between the test piece and a current generator or a contact resistance tester is likely to be interrupted, resulting in a large error in a test result.

    Abstract: An active peptide for enhancing the phagocytic functions of retinal pigment epithelium and a use thereof, which belongs to the technical field of preparing drugs for treating retinal neurodegenerative diseases, are described. The amino acid sequence of the active peptide for enhancing the phagocytic functions of retinal pigment epithelium described in the disclosure was as shown in SEQ ID NO.1. The active peptide of the present invention has biological characteristics similar to those of Gas6 full-length proteins, with an effect of enhancing the phagocytic functions of retinal pigment epithelium.
